Scott Clark Serves in Leadership Roles With Construction Association; Earns Award

Staff Report From Metro Atlanta CEO

Friday, July 10th, 2015

The Associated General Contractors of Georgia (AGC Georgia) elected Scott Clark as the 2014-2016 association secretary last June. This year begins his second term. In this role, he serves on the Board of Directors and is an engaged member of AGC Georgia’s five-member executive committee. Clark is President/COO of R. W. Allen, LLC, a diversified commercial contractor providing general contracting, pre-construction, design-build and construction management services. The firm has been an active member of AGC Georgia since 1980.

During the recent convention, Scott Clark was honored with a Volunteer of the Year Award for his active engagement in helping bridge the gap in the commercial construction industry’s skilled workforce shortage. Through his leadership, R. W. Allen, LLC representatives make it a priority to visit with many high school construction programs in East Georgia. One of Clark’s most significant accomplishments in the past year was the organization of a mock SkillsUSA competition held at the Augusta Fairgrounds in November 2014.

Other officers joining Clark in leading the Chapter’s board of directors include Trey Anderson, Anderson Construction Company of Fort Gaines as president; Randy Hall, Batson-Cook Company in Atlanta as vice president; and Kevin Kuntz, McCarthy Building Companies, Inc. in Atlanta as treasurer.
